Ir para conteúdo
Fórum Script Brasil

Wilson Tamarozzi Jr.

Membros
  • Total de itens

    56
  • Registro em

  • Última visita

Tudo que Wilson Tamarozzi Jr. postou

  1. vai ter que fazer uma função em jquery pra quando dar o submit ( OnSubmit ="função()" ) você adicione (attr) o display block que o amigo disse
  2. acho que o você precisa de pagar um programador para resolver seu problema e não tirar duvida sobre programação.
  3. que tipo de menu estamos falando? Usando select? <select> um com lista numeradas? <ul> <li> porque ai a gente pode tentar da uma gambirra :)
  4. Ae galera, Eu sou muito pato com comandos SQL, e gostaria de uma ajuda para poder fazer relacionamento entra umas tabelas que eu tenho, mas não é apenas relaciona-las, mas sim saber como fazer uma consulta. Uso banco de dados MySQL, até consegui fazer relacionamento entra 2 tabelas, mas como faço para fazer 1 pesquisa e ela trazer o resultados das 2. as tabelas são: Imagens e Usuários. onde a tabela imagens tem um campo "img_usuario" lá é gravada o ID do usuário, "1,2,3,4..." como faço uma busca de uma imagem e envez de vir o numero 1 por exemplo, venha o nome do usuário no qual o numero 1 pertence. Se alguém poder me dar um exemplo me explicando eu agradeceria muito.
  5. Comigo não deu certo, mas já arrumei uma solução, demorei mas consegui pensar em algo, fiz o seguinte Fui direto na fonte dos meu parametro que é a minha URL amigavel onde Key recebe a URL com parametros $key = isset($_GET['key']) ? $_GET['key'] : 'index'; $separado = explode('/', $key); $sql_blacklist = array('INSERT','UPDATE','DELETE','\'','>','<','=','OR'); if ($i = 0; $ i < 3; $i++) { if (in_array($separador[$i] , $sql_blacklist) === true) { echo 'corno para de tentar me sacanear'; } } else { echo 'ele foi um bom garoto, vou mostrar o que ele quer.'; } No caso só recemo no maximo 3 parametro então o while tem valor maximo de 3
  6. Wilson Tamarozzi Jr.

    Erro no else

    amigo pare de postar todo o codigo, começe a postar a linha do erro , e o erro que esta aconteçendo, precisei contar linha a linha para achar linha 48 mas, ainda não sei o que se trata
  7. ola pra todos, Seguinte eu estou tentando me blinda contra possiveis mau intencionados que querem passar SQL nos meu parametros, Gostaria de fazer uma blacklist dos comandos que não vou deixar o cara usar, mas estou com 1 problema, não consigo definir uma array para poder ler de outro arquivo... EXEMPLO tenho 2 arquivos 1 = conf.php 2 = funcao.php no meu conf.php tem isso. define('minha_array', array('insert', 'delet', 'update','select'); ai eu tenho uma função que recebe um parametro da index para saber o tipo de pesquisa ... EXEMPLO no meu funcao.php tem isso. public function seleciona_todos($operacao) { //verifica se o parametro que o cara passo não esta na blacklist se estiver (true) então retorna false e cancela a ação. if(array_search($operacao, minha_array) === true) { return false; } else { //faz o que é para fazer } } Quem tiver uma ideia de como fazer, eu vou agradeçer muito :D
  8. amigo contatenar é juntar uma variavel com 1 string EXEMPLO echo $variavel.'minha string'; Ah, e outra, teu servidor ta aberto, acho melhor tu botar um .HTACCESS, pois eu não fiquei fuçando, mas se alguém pega pra fuça vai acha coisas :D
  9. Amigo se você poder postar a linha 11 desse arquivo ai agradeço, uma previa talvez do erro é a chamada desse arquivo que estada porque diz que não existe a classe, posta ai para melhores analises
  10. entendi, então aquilo é apenas reescrita de url... ele não esta gerando uma pagina HTML, ele tem apenas 1 pagina trazendo as buscas ... Puts, assustei grande achando que gerava a pagina sozin :D
  11. Ola para quem tiver vendo esse post. Estou com uma duvida, como lojas virtuais geram automaticamente paginas html com os nomes dos produtos? Exemplo: www.site.com.br/produtos/camisa-100-algodao.html www.site.com.br/produtos/jaqueta-vermelha-100-poliester.html www.site.com.br/produtos/calca-jean.html Desde já agradeço ...
  12. vou dar ideia, o código fica osso faze testa e pa, mas é o seguinte você pega o ip do cara, tem funções que pegam o ip só da uma googlada lá :D ai você usa a função propria do php chamada 'time()' que pega horario. ai você já vai ter o ip e o tempo, só verifica se o horario que ele acesso, se já eu 1 dia pelo time SE já tiver dado, você deixa ele vota outra, vez eu já tava pesquisando sobre isso, mas o meu é relacionado a visualização... quero fazer algo bem complexo para ninguém sacanear apertando F5 se quiser depois conversa comigo wilson.tamarozzi@gmail.com
  13. Wilson Tamarozzi Jr.

    (Ajuda) Ping

    Vo deixa minhas resposta tambem :D Pode usa explode :) $variavel_ping é onde esta armazenada a string com o ping :D Essa função vai pega tudo que vem depois do 'time=', você pode outra condição $resultado_final = explode('time=',$variavel_ping);
  14. amigo pelo que eu me lembro, é só ver a quantida de numero e depois fazer vezes ele mesmo exemplo. Primeira linha, é $r1 = 1-2 então possui 2 numero ENTÃO 2X2 = 4 que seria 1-1 2-2 1-2 2-1 saco a logica? no caso $r2 = 9 $r3 = 16
  15. deu certo então? se deu beleza :D
  16. Ei cara até tem como, mas não é algo eficiente nem correto de sefazer, mas se querer arriscas ... Já avisando ele não vai desabilita assim no momento, precisaria dar um refresh na pagina mas é o seguinte... cria uma variavel assim <?php $_SESSION['disable'] = ''; if (isset($_POST['nome_meu_botao')) { $_SESSION['disable'] = 'disabled="disabled"'; } ?> <form action="" method="post"> <input <?php echo $_SESSION['disable']; ?> name="nome_botao_que_quero_desabilitar" type="submit"> <input name="nome_meu_botao" type="submit">
  17. vish cara não junta ASP com PHP não, fica igual camera de carro toda remendada ... Use apenas asp, ou php, mas você precisa se conectar ao banco de dados depois fazer uma validação de formulario eu vou mostrar um conexão com o banco de dados bem simples $host = "localhost"; // ou ip $usuario = "root"; // ou seu usuario do banco $senha = "12345"; // sua senha $banco = "meu_banco"; // o banco que você quer se conectar $conexao = mysql_connect($host, $usuario, $senha); $seleciona_banco = mysql_select_db ($banco); se eu não me engano você já vai estar conectado ao banco com isso o exemplo do formulario não da para te ajudar, pois seria chato explica, mas, mais o menos é assim o Formulario em html pro cara ver include("funcao.php"); //verifica se a pessoa aperto o botão enviar isset($_POST['enviar'])) { // chama o arquivo que recebe } <form action="" method="post"> Nome <input type="text" name="nome"><br /> Senha <input type="text" name="senha"> <input type="submit" name="enviar"> </form> função de conexao e validação do formulario é preferivel não serem os mesmo arquivos public function conecta() { $host = "localhost"; // ou ip $usuario = "root"; // ou seu usuario do banco $senha = "12345"; // sua senha $banco = "meu_banco"; // o banco que você quer se conectar $conexao = mysql_connect($host, $usuario, $senha); $seleciona_banco = mysql_select_db ($banco); } public function valida() { $nome = $_POST['nome']; $senha = $_POST['senha']; $sql = "INSERT INTO tabela (id, nome, senha) VALUES (NULL, " .$nome. ", " .$senha. ",); $query = mysql_query($sql); }
  18. amigo não tente passa variaveis pelo header, passa direto o link de for algo mais urgente :) Eu nem sabia que dava pra passa variavel por ali, eu uso URL amigavel então por exemplo usuario header("Location: imagem"); header("Location: index"); header("Location: upload"); ai meu HTACCESS pega a informação e tenho a funçãozinha para funciona :)
  19. Amigo erro 403 a servidor é devido a permissões de diretorios possivelmente sua pasta onde salva as imagens, não tem a permissão de escrita, esperimenta coloca 7777 de permissão para testar. Se der certo realmente é isso mas você não pode deixar permissão 7777 porque isso da total permissao pra qualquer pessoa, então você teria que ver algo sobre .HTACCESS para que nenhum expertinho jogue algo na pasta nem apague ou faça um regaço :D
  20. Olha esse erro é devida a preparação da string sql com o Drive do PDO no metodo onde você constroe a string sql antes dela tu tenta coloca Creio que voce esteja usando PDO com drive a mysql, então seria mais o menos assim, tenta adpatar $sql -> PDO = prepare("SELECT * FROM BLA BLA BLA");
  21. faciil pow, deixa 1 campo para o primeiro numero, um campo pro tipo de calculo, e um campo pro segundo numero, não vejo dificuldade ... sera que eu entendi direito ....? tipo 1 numero tipo de calculo 2 numero se for pelo post, você recebe essas informações e coloca na sequencia ... $resposta = [10] [+] [10] ; return $resposta; // retorna o resultado pra pagina onde você recebe por 1 $_GET['reposta'] Esperto ter ajudado
  22. Cara um modo facil é você zipa a pasta, ai sem duvida, você coloca o endereço do link do arquivo zip, ele já inicia o download sozinho ... :D
  23. você quer deixar o primerio que no caso já vem seleciona, apenas o que você escolhe né? se for da um checked="checked" no html isso faz o que vocÊ quiser já ficar seleciona, agora não sei se você precisaria abrir um campo no seu banco para gravar esse codigo e depois dar um echo no html ou se você tem outra ideia :º) Espero ter ajudado
  24. Olha cara você pode resolver temporariamente o problema da seguinte forma substitua $acao = $_GET['acao']; por $acao = isset($_GET['acao']) ? $_GET['acao'] : ""; faça a mesma coisa para a variavel $erro (não sei se a do erro vai dar certo) $erro = isset($erro) ? $erro : "";
×
×
  • Criar Novo...